Sig Hansen returns to Norway to build a fishing empire and explore his family roots in this Deadliest Catch spin-off.
Series Analysis:
Deadliest Catch: The Viking Returns marked a significant pivot for the long-running Discovery franchise. By following Sig Hansen back to his ancestral Norwegian roots, the series shifted from pure survival to a narrative of legacy and expansion. It explored the risks of entering foreign waters while humanizing a legendary skipper through his family history. The show’s cultural footprint lies in its ability to blend reality-competition stakes with a deep sense of heritage. It proved that the brand’s appeal transcends the Bering Sea, establishing a blueprint for character-driven spin-offs that prioritize personal history over simple industrial danger. While the journey has concluded, the impact of the Hansen family’s transatlantic venture remains a high-water mark for the genre.
